New Hampshire 1998 ballot measures
Two statewide ballot question were on the November 3, 1998 ballot in the state of New Hampshire.
On the ballot
| Type | Title | Subject | Description | Result |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| LRCA | Question 1 | Legislature | Shall the minimum age for state senator be lowered to 25? | |
| LRCA | Question 2 | Con Language | Shall gender-neutral terms be incorporated into the constitution? |
